Elon Musk Fires Entire Tesla Department Amid Discrimination Scandal

Elon Musk's decision to fire an entire department amid a discrimination scandal underscores Tesla's commitment to ethical standards but also raises questions about the broader implications for corporate culture and governance.

PALO ALTO, CA – In a bold and unprecedented move, Elon Musk has fired all employees in a Tesla department following a discrimination scandal involving a female employee. This decision, announced via email to the affected department, has sent shockwaves through the tech industry and raised questions about corporate governance and workplace ethics at Tesla.

Discrimination Allegations Spark Controversy

The controversy began when a female employee came forward with allegations of discrimination, describing her experiences as “systematic degrading treatment” within her department. She presented evidence that prompted an internal investigation by Tesla’s management team.

Drastic Measures Taken

Upon conclusion of the investigation, Tesla’s leadership, led by CEO Elon Musk, decided to dissolve the entire department. Musk commented to the press, stating, “When a department does not live up to Tesla’s ethical standards, there is no other option but to take drastic measures.” He emphasized that the company’s zero-tolerance policy towards discrimination necessitated such action.

Industry Reactions

The mass layoffs have ignited a debate on how major tech companies handle internal complaints and maintain workplace standards. While some applaud Tesla’s decisive response, others argue that this approach may not address underlying cultural issues within the company.

Commitment to Ethical Standards

“We do not tolerate discrimination of any kind, and this action reflects our commitment to ensuring a safe and respectful work environment for all our employees,” Musk asserted. He also mentioned plans to rehire personnel for essential roles in a newly established department that aligns more closely with Tesla’s values.

Broader Implications

This incident highlights the ongoing challenges tech companies face in fostering inclusive and respectful workplaces. Critics suggest that while eliminating an entire department may resolve immediate issues, it underscores the need for comprehensive cultural reforms at Tesla and similar organizations.

As the tech world watches closely, Tesla’s actions may set a precedent for how large corporations address internal ethical breaches and discrimination claims.

Elon Musk’s decision to fire an entire department amid a discrimination scandal underscores Tesla’s commitment to ethical standards but also raises questions about the broader implications for corporate culture and governance. The move serves as a critical reminder of the importance of maintaining a workplace free from discrimination and the need for ongoing vigilance in upholding these values.
